HDC Hyndai Solarene® H-835 HIPS
Categories: Polymer; Thermoplastic; Polystyrene (PS); Polystyrene, Impact Modified

Material Notes: Features: ESCR(Environmental Stress Crack Resistance)

Applications: Refrigerator Inner Liner, Door Liner etc

Information provided by Hyundai Engineering Plastics

Physical PropertiesOriginal ValueComments
Specific Gravity 1.04 g/ccASTM D792
Water Absorption 0.030 %ASTM D570
Linear Mold Shrinkage 0.0040 - 0.0070 cm/cmASTM D955
Melt Flow 3.1 g/10 min
@Load 5.00 kg,
Temperature 200 °C
ASTM D1238
 
Mechanical PropertiesOriginal ValueComments
Hardness, Rockwell L 47ASTM D785
Tensile Strength, Yield 21.0 MPaASTM D638
Elongation at Break 71 %ASTM D638
Flexural Strength 36.0 MPaASTM D790
Flexural Modulus 1618 MPaASTM D790
Izod Impact, Notched 105 J/m
@Thickness 3.20 mm
ASTM D256
 
Thermal PropertiesOriginal ValueComments
Vicat Softening Point 98.6 °CA/50; ASTM D1525
Flammability, UL94 HB
